云客秀建站,微信小程序,抖音小程序,百度小程序,支付宝小程序,app,erp,crm系统开发定制
提升PHP开发效率的方法和技巧有很多,以下是一些建议:
1. 使用版本控制工具:如Git,可以更好地管理代码,追踪修改,并方便团队协作。
2. 利用IDE(集成开发环境):如PhpStorm、Visual Studio Code等,这些工具提供了代码自动补全、语法检查、调试等功能,可以大大提高开发效率。
3. 熟悉PHP框架:使用如Laravel、Symfony、Yii等框架可以帮助你快速搭建项目结构,减少重复编码。
4. 使用Composer:这是PHP的包管理工具,可以帮助你轻松地管理项目依赖。
5. 掌握RESTful API设计:了解如何设计高效的API,可以提高前后端通信效率。
6. 学习使用数据库优化技巧:如索引、分析和使用缓存(如Redis、Memcached)等。
7. 了解前端技术:掌握HTML、CSS和JavaScript等前端技术,可以更好地实现前端和后端交互。
8. 使用自动化测试工具:如PHPUnit,可以帮助你确保代码的质量和稳定性。
9. 学会使用命令行工具:熟悉Linux命令行和一些PHP相关的命令行工具,如php-cli,可以提高日常操作效率。
10. 定期进行代码审查:通过代码审查,可以发现潜在的问题,提高代码质量。
11. 学习使用Vim或Emacs:这些文本编辑器虽然学习曲线较陡峭,但一旦掌握,可以大大提高编辑效率。
12. 使用正则表达式:掌握正则表达式的使用,可以更高效地处理字符串。
13. 保持良好的代码风格:遵循PSR规范或团队定义的代码风格指南,可以提高代码的可读性和可维护性。
14. 学会使用调试工具:如Xdebug,可以帮助你快速定位和解决问题。
15. 利用PHP的特性:如命名空间、traits、匿名函数等,可以简化代码,提高可读性。
16. 定期清理无用代码:移除无用的代码和注释,可以减少维护负担。
17. 学习使用Docker:可以帮助你快速部署和测试应用程序。
18. 关注性能优化:通过性能测试工具(如Blackfire)了解性能瓶颈,并进行优化。
19. 学习设计模式:了解和使用设计模式可以帮助你更好地设计系统架构。
20. 持续学习和分享:通过阅读文档、书籍、博客和参加社区活动,不断学习新技术和最佳实践,并与他人分享,可以共同提高。
记住,效率的提升是一个持续的过程,需要不断地实践和优化。选择适合自己的工具和技巧,并不断探索和尝试新的方法,才能不断提高PHP开发的效率。